Ora C. Dixon, age 89, passed away on October 21, 2017. She was born in McKeesport on November 8, 1927 and is the daughter of the late Lynch and Lake Erie Smith Dixon, stepfather, Curtis Henry. She was a life time resident of McKeesport and a 50-year Republican. She is the first African American and first woman to be appointed though the County, Chairman of the Republican Party over 12 Wards.

James G. Sepcic, 85, of Liberty Borough, died Thursday, October 19, 2017. He was born March 3, 1932 in Braddock and was the son of the late Stephen and Milka "Mildred" Krajacic Sepcich. He was a member of the Liberty Presbyterian Church, Veteran's of Foreign Wars, The US Navy Memorial Association, American Legion, D.A.V., V.F.W., Croatian Federation of America, and was a former Liberty Borough Volunteer Fire Fighter. James was a US Navy Veteran of the Korean War. He served on the Battleship New Jersey. For his service, he received the National Defense Medal, Korean Service Medal, United Nations Service Medal and the China Service Medal. He was retired from the US Steel Edgar Thompson Works.
